In June of this year, the lives of many Texan students were changed by Texas lawmakers. House Bill 1481, otherwise known as the Texas phone ban, seeks to implement a policy prohibiting the use of personal communication devices by students on school property during school hours.
The House Bill 1418 goes into effect Sept. 1, 2025; however, many schools started restricting students from using their phones the day that their new school year began. The bill limits the usage of all personal communication devices, including cellphones, earbuds and smartwatches. The motivation behind this? To promote a more focused, distraction-free learning environment that supports students.
“I’ve noticed that when the phones are gone, the students are more engaged and it’s easier to teach,” audio-video production teacher Michael Logan said. “I have seen an increase in productivity, actually, because students are not as distracted by their phones.”…
